Description
Originally converted and comprehensively remodelled approximately ten years ago, the property has been transformed into a striking architect-designed home, offering the feel and specification of a modern build, whilst retaining the character and individuality of its origins.
Occupying a generous and beautifully maintained plot, Hartfield offers the perfect blend of modern luxury, seclusion, and convenience, creating a superb lifestyle home for families seeking space, elegance, and a semi-rural setting.
The property is approached via an impressive granite set entrance leading to substantial iroko double electric gates, opening onto a large shingle driveway that provides extensive parking and access to the double garage with electric roller doors, immediately setting the tone for the quality and prestige on offer.
Internally, the accommodation has been thoughtfully designed with modern family living and entertaining in mind. The heart of the home is the impressive L-shaped kitchen, dining and family room, a beautifully proportioned and sociable space that serves as the true hub of the house, ideal for both day-to-day living and hosting guests. Complementing this is a spacious separate TV/family room, together with a practical utility room and downstairs cloakroom/WC.
To the first floor, the home continues to impress with four generously sized bedrooms. The principal bedroom suite is particularly luxurious, featuring a dedicated dressing area and an impressive four-piece en-suite bath and shower room. The guest bedroom also benefits from its own en-suite shower room, while the remaining bedrooms are served by a beautifully appointed family bathroom. All bath and shower rooms are finished to a high specification with elegant Porcelanosa ceramic and porcelain tiling, enhancing the overall sense of quality and refinement.
Externally, the rear garden enjoys a wonderful degree of privacy and a glorious open outlook across stunning Hampshire countryside, creating a peaceful and picturesque backdrop that perfectly complements the home’s stylish interior.
The location is a true highlight. Situated on the highly desirable Swelling Hill, just moments from Ropley and Swelling Hill Pond, the property is surrounded by beautiful countryside, bridleways, and excellent dog walking routes literally seconds from the front gate. This is a dream setting for those with equestrian interests or anyone who values outdoor lifestyle living.
Despite its wonderfully secluded feel, Hartfield remains conveniently positioned for easy access to Alresford, Winchester, and highly regarded local schools including Ropley Primary School and Four Marks Primary School.
